How does the CRM handle quoting for different surface types?+

The system builds quotes from your configured surface pricing matrix. When a prospect identifies their surfaces — driveway, patio, house siding, deck — the system calculates pricing based on your rates for each surface type, estimated square footage, and any condition adjustments. Multi-surface bundles are automatically applied when the prospect selects qualifying combinations. The quote is presented clearly showing the per-surface pricing and the bundle discount, making the value of doing multiple surfaces obvious. Technicians can adjust square footage and scope on site if the actual measurements differ from the estimate.

Does the system support both pressure washing and soft washing services?+

Yes. Pressure washing and soft washing are configured as separate service categories with distinct pricing, equipment requirements, and crew qualifications. The scheduling system ensures soft wash jobs are assigned to crews with soft wash equipment and training. When a lead has surfaces requiring both methods — concrete driveway with pressure washing and vinyl siding with soft washing — the system can schedule both as a single visit if the assigned crew has the right equipment or split them into separate visits if different rigs are needed. Quoting handles the mixed methods transparently.
